Perpetual preferred stock lowers Bitcoin leverage risk
The guest argued that issuing variable-rate perpetual preferred stock is the second-best, low-risk method to acquire Bitcoin with leverage because it avoids credit liquidation risks.
The argument
The speaker explained that unlike conventional margin loans or credit instruments, perpetual preferred stock has no redemption rights or collateral calls. If Bitcoin's value drops significantly, it does not trigger an insolvency event because the board can simply suspend the dividend, converting short-term liquidation risk into a manageable multi-decade equity risk.
The thesis, stress-tested
✓ What validates it
- ✓Successful issuance of perpetual preferred stock by MicroStrategy at favorable dividend rates
- ✓Continued premium of MSTR equity relative to its net asset value (NAV)
▸ Risks discussed
- ▸If Bitcoin's price appreciation stagnates at 0% for decades, the equity investors will fail to generate returns to cover the dividend costs
